Flatbed Semi Trailers

Heavy-haul transportation demands robust and reliable equipment. Flatbed semi trailers, also known as platform or open-deck carriers, are purpose-built to handle oversized, irregularly shaped, or heavy loads that conventional box trucks can't accommodate. These versatile trailers feature a flat deck surface secured by heavy-duty steel rails and members. This design allows for the secure transportation of a wide range of cargo, including construction equipment, machinery, lumber, and even vehicles.

Flatbed semi trailers are commonly equipped with anchoring points to further stabilize loads during transit. Additionally, some flatbeds come with adjustable goosenecks or removable decks to expand load flexibility and adaptability lowboy trailer to various cargo types.

Dive Into Lowboy & Lowbed Semi Trailers

Transporting oversized equipment can be a headache. That's where lowboy and lowbed semi trailers come in. These specialized trailers are designed to transport heavy, bulky items safely and efficiently.

Lowboy trailers feature a reduced deck height, allowing for convenient loading and unloading of even the largest equipment. Their heavy-duty construction can tolerate immense pressures.

Lowbed trailers offer similar advantages, with an ultra low deck height, making them ideal for moving items that require significant ground clearance. Implementations for these adaptable trailers are wide-ranging.

From building equipment to farming machinery, lowboy and lowbed trailers play a crucial role in fields across the globe.

Transporting Made Easy: The Versatility of Dump Semi Trailers

When demands for heavy-duty material transport, dump semi trailers stand out as a versatile and reliable solution. These robust vehicles are designed to handle a wide range of materials, from construction debris and gravel to soil. The versatility of dump trailers allows them to adapt to diverse tasks, making them indispensable in various industries.

With their heavy-duty hydraulic systems, dump semi trailers can effortlessly raise and lower the bed, allowing for seamless dumping operations. The large capacity of these trailers ensures considerable payload carrying, reducing the number of trips required and increasing efficiency.
